See Nissan Leaf Inventory Nissan has made an announcement. They approved the first bi-directional charger for the Nissan LEAF. The new charger will allow drivers to not only charge their electric vehicle. It also can be used as a power source to provide energy back to their homes. It is a step forward for electric vehicles. It opens up a whole new range of possibilities for drivers.
After an increasingly challenging year , U.S. auto dealers are facing new hurdles related to customer financing. These will be important challenges to overcome as a new year approaches. Many credit unions are offering lower interest rates than leading top automakers captive financing arms. Coupled with rising federal interest rates, few OEM incentives, and high sales prices, it’s now more important than ever that dealers proactively communicate with their buyers about their financing options.
